What is the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ement?
The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ement is a crucial form used to authorize the transfer of electronic funds into a specified bank account. This agreement facilitates electronic funds transfers, simplifying the payment process for individuals and businesses alike.
To complete this agreement, users must provide specific information regarding their bank account and personal details. Both the authorized signatory and the financial institution must sign this form to validate the authorization. This legal document is governed by Indiana law and plays a vital role in ensuring a secure payment process.

Who is eligible to use the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ement?
The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ement can be used by individuals, business owners, and financial institutions looking to authorize electronic fund transfers. Ensure that all parties involved are willing to provide the necessary information and signatures.
What documents do I need to complete the form?
Before filling out the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ement, gather your bank account details, including your account number and routing number. You may also need to provide a W9 form, as stated in the form guidelines.
How do I submit the completed form?
After completing and signing the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ement, submit it to your financial institution as per their specified submission method. This often includes electronic submission or delivering a printed copy.
Are there any common mistakes to avoid when filling out this form?
Common mistakes include missing signatures, incorrect routing or account numbers, and omitting required fields. Double-check all entries and ensure every required party has signed the document before submission.
What is the processing time for direct deposit authorization?
Processing times for the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ement can vary by financial institution. Typically, it takes a few business days to process the authorization and initiate direct deposits.
Can I edit the form after submission?
Once the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ement has been submitted, changes cannot be made to the submitted form. You will need to complete a new form if any corrections are required.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, notarization is not required to complete the Indiana Direct Deposit Authorization Agreement. However, signatures from both the authorized signer and a representative of the financial institution must be obtained.
